WASHINGTON, Sept 19 (Reuters) – U.S. climate envoy John Kerry met Chinese Vice President Han Zheng in New York City on Tuesday, and emphasized the need for China to “raise ambition” in efforts to accelerate decarbonization and reduce emissions of methane, the State Department said.
